    The Rosca de Reyes is a culinary symbol of Epiphany, representing generosity and family unity with its circular shape and decorations. The tradition of hiding a figure of the baby Jesus and the subsequent celebration by whoever finds it makes it a central and irreplaceable element of festivities.

    Christmas Pudding is a deeply traditional dessert ingrained in holiday celebrations, renowned for its rich blend of dried fruits, spices, and often a touch of alcohol, making it an emblematic culinary staple of the festive season. Its preparation and consumption are rituals that evoke a sense of history and warmth, rendering it indispensable for many families.

    The Yule Log is an emblematic culinary tradition in festive celebrations, known internationally. Its characteristic cylindrical shape, mimicking a log of wood, and its preparation, often including rolled sponge cake and bark-like decorations, make it a visually striking and symbolic dessert.
